Transaction 26eece7ff99b982d8657cbcd8443ed133a8f10236989d55f0d3fb24f2620e63e

1 Input
2 Outputs
  • 26eece7ff99b982d8657cbcd8443ed133a8f10236989d55f0d3fb24f2620e63e:0
  • value  585612
    address  1Jh4wCyxHiKU9ox2AaF5K2z4Nk3njDT9EC
  • 26eece7ff99b982d8657cbcd8443ed133a8f10236989d55f0d3fb24f2620e63e:1
  • value  7301481
    address  1PXUeSXg5UWmTgsidfgKMKn6Eg1kf88Fce